One way to make agile strategies more budget-friendly is to start small and scale up gradually. Instead of trying to implement a full-scale agile transformation all at once, companies can begin by introducing agile practices in one team or department and then gradually expand to other areas as they see success. This approach allows companies to test the waters and make adjustments as needed without committing to a large upfront investment.
Another budget-friendly agile strategy is to leverage existing tools and resources. Many companies already have project management software, communication tools, and other resources that can be repurposed for agile practices. By making the most of what they already have, companies can save money on expensive new tools and technologies while still reaping the benefits of agility.

Collaboration is also key to budget-friendly agile strategies. By encouraging open communication and teamwork, companies can streamline processes, reduce waste, and increase productivity without having to invest in costly training or consultants. By empowering employees to work together towards a common goal, companies can achieve agile success without breaking the bank.
